Hi there,

I just got OPT Server 0.6.5 and tried to run OPTServerGUI.exe.
Unfortunately, I get an error, application could not be initialized (0xc0000135). Is there any workaround?

Did you unpack the zip first?
Seems like an error where the program is unable to find some dll's.
Mostly caused by running the program directly from the zip.

If not, please reply so we can identify the problem.

Of course I unzipped the complete archive. It contained OPTServerGUI.exe, 15 dll's and a data folder.
Meanwhile, I redownloaded the server application, but again I get the same error.
I use WinXP, if that matters.

Oh ok.

Maybe you don't have enough rights to open ports on your windows account?

Also check this page;

http://support.neurosky.com/kb/general- ... pplication

Could just be that you don't have .net framework installed, which is odd, because 2.0 comes with any version of XP i can remember :-)

Thanks, I got .net 3.5 from your link and now it works :-)
